This patch adds support for compiling Windows resource files (.rc) and pre-compiled resource files (.res) directly through the GCC driver on PECOFF targets.Previously, users had to manually invoke windres to compile resource files before linking: windres -o resource.o resource.rc gcc main.c resource.o -o program.exe With this patch, GCC can handle resource files automatically: gcc main.c resource.rc -o program.exe gcc main.c resource.res -o program.exe Now, for an explanation of each line of the spec: If any of -E -M or -MM were passed, do nothing. No object files are output. "%{!E:%{!M:%{!MM:windres Add -J so that windres does not perform autodetection of input type Add -O so that the output type is always COFF -J rc -O coff \ For multilib configurations, tell windres to write out the correct COFF format %{m32:--target=pe-i386} %{m64:--target=pe-x86-64} \ Pass through -I -D -U on to windres, because it supports them. %{I*:-I%*} %{D*:-D%*} %{U*:-U%*} \ If -c is passed, pass through -o to windres, if it was specified. Otherwise, output to the input basename with .o suffix. Else, output to a temp file that will be deleted after linking. %{c:%W{o*}%{!o*:-o %w%b%O}}%{!c:-o %d%w%u%O} %i}}}", gcc/ChangeLog: PR driver/108866 * gcc.cc (default_compilers): Add EXTRA_DEFAULT_COMPILERS so the config of a target can add an extra compiler spec to default_compilers. * config/i386/cygming.h: Add EXTRA_DEFAULT_COMPILERS spec for windres. * config/aarch64/cygming.h: Likewise.
